Importance of Proper Sizing

Proper sizing of a Cooling and heating system is important to guaranteeing optimum performance, power effectiveness, and comfort. A system that is as well large will certainly cycle on and off frequently, leading to ineffective energy use and increased wear and tear on parts.

Conversely, a small heating and cooling system will certainly have a hard time to get to the desired temperature level, especially throughout severe weather. This can lead to continual procedure, leading to greater energy prices and possible getting too hot of system parts. Additionally, inadequate sizing can lead to inconsistent temperature level circulation, triggering particular locations of a building to be too cozy or too cool.

To attain the correct sizing, a thorough lots estimation is vital. This includes assessing different aspects such as the building's square video, insulation levels, window types, and regional climate conditions.
